Martin Luther King Jr. King advanced civil rights for people of color in the United States through the use of nonviolent resistance and nonviolent civil disobedience against Jim Crow laws and other forms of legalized discrimination.
A black church leader, King participated in and led marches for the right to votedesegregationlabor rightsand other civil rights.

King was one of the leaders of the March on Washingtonwhere he delivered his " I Have a Dream " speech on the steps of the Lincoln Memorialand helped organize two of the three Selma to Montgomery marches during the Selma voting rights movement.
There were several dramatic standoffs with segregationist authorities, who often responded violently. King was jailed several times. FBI agents investigated him for possible communist ties, spied on his personal life, and secretly recorded him.
